The University of Madras, Institute of Distance Education (IDE), has released the theory examination time table for the December 2025/June 2026 session under the CBCS semester pattern. The schedule covers all distance education programmes, including undergraduate (UG) courses like BA, BCom, BBA, and BCA, postgraduate (PG) courses like MA, MCom, MBA, MCA, and MSc, along with various Diploma and Certificate courses.
Madras University IDE Time Table 2026 Overview
The University of Madras, Institute of Distance Education (IDE) has released the December 2025 / June 2026 Theory Examination Time Table for CBCS semester pattern courses. The schedule includes UG, PG, Diploma, and Certificate programmes, with examinations conducted in Fore Noon (F.N.) and After Noon (A.N.) sessions.

MBA Fourth Semester Elective Papers
MBA students choose one elective stream out of Marketing, Finance, Human Resource, Systems, Logistics, Hospital Management, or Business Data Analytics. Each stream has four papers scheduled on the same four common dates: 11.07.2026, 12.07.2026, 18.07.2026, and 19.07.2026 (A.N.)
Optional subjects: Services Marketing (RMB01) on 25.07.2026 A.N. and Quality Management (RMB02) on 26.07.2026 A.N.
MCA Time Table 2026 – University of Madras IDE
The MCA exam schedule differs by admission batch. The university has issued separate time tables for candidates admitted from the calendar year 2021 onwards (C21 batch), and for candidates admitted between the academic year 2018 (A18) to calendar year 2020 (C20).

M.Com – First Semester Sample
Most MA courses share common exam dates across programmes (26.07.2026, 01.08.2026, 02.08.2026, 08.08.2026, and 09.08.2026 for the first semester), though the paper names and codes differ by subject. Students should verify their programme-specific code carefully, since only the paper name changes between courses on the same date.

Diploma and Certificate Course Time Table 2026
The Institute of Distance Education also conducts exams for numerous Diploma, Postgraduate Diploma, and Certificate courses. These exams are generally held between 17.08.2026 and 09.09.2026.

Important Notes for Candidates
- Practical examinations, wherever prescribed, are conducted only at the end of Practical Classes at PCP Centres, and only for candidates who have completed the required attendance and record note books.
- Project classes are compulsory for eligibility to submit a Project Report; those who miss Project Guidance classes cannot submit the Project Report.
- Project classes will not be conducted during supplementary examinations.
- For CLIS practical exams, they are held only at the Chennai Centre, with dates announced separately.
- Candidates should always confirm their exact schedule using their hall ticket, since some subject codes and dates vary depending on the year of admission (e.g., A21, A22, A23, A24, C20, C21 batches).
